The Yoruba artist
The Yoruba artist: new theoretical perspectives on African arts
Rowland Abiodun, Henry J. Drewal, John, III Pemberton, Henry John Drewal, Museum Rietberg,
Publisher: Washington : Smithsonian Institution Press, c1994.
ISBN: 1560983396   DDC: 700.8996333   LCC: NX589.6   Edition: (cloth : alk. paper)

Notes:

Based on a 1992 symposium held at the Museum Rietberg Zürich.

Includes bibliographical references (p. 251-266).
